During the Q1 2026 earnings call, Revvity’s management highlighted the company’s solid operational execution, which contributed to earnings per share of $1.06. The leadership team noted that organic revenue trends—while not disclosed in detail here—developed in line with internal expectations, supported by stable demand across the diagnostics and life sciences segments. Executives pointed to continued momentum in the company’s immunoassay and reproductive health portfolios, as well as steady adoption of their recently launched informatics solutions. Operational efficiencies were also a focal point: management discussed ongoing efforts to streamline manufacturing and supply chain processes, which helped preserve margins in a period of modest volume growth. On the conference call, the CEO emphasized the firm’s disciplined capital allocation, including targeted investments in high-growth areas such as applied genomics and early-stage research tools. While no specific forward guidance was offered, management expressed cautious optimism about the remainder of the year, citing a robust pipeline of new product launches and a stable end-market environment. They also reaffirmed their commitment to returning value to shareholders through the existing share repurchase program, noting that the balance sheet remains well-positioned to support both organic investments and selective bolt-on acquisitions. For the remainder of fiscal 2026, Revvity management provided a measured forward outlook alongside its Q1 results. The company anticipates continued progress in its life sciences and diagnostics segments, supported by recent product launches and strategic initiatives. While the full-year guidance points to modest organic revenue growth, leadership emphasized a focus on operational efficiency and cost discipline to protect margins in a still-uncertain macroeconomic environment. Management acknowledged persistent headwinds in certain end markets, particularly in biopharma capital spending and China demand, which may temper the pace of recovery. However, the company expects sequential improvement through the year as new product cycles gain traction. The forward view suggests a cautious but confident stance, with Revvity prioritizing innovation and market share gains over aggressive top-line expansion. Investors will likely monitor execution against these targets, as the company balances near-term challenges with its longer-term strategic ambitions. Overall, the guidance reflects a pragmatic approach, with management aiming to deliver sustainable growth while navigating ongoing market volatility. Revvity’s Q1 2026 earnings release, showing an EPS of $1.06, was met with a muted initial reaction in the trading session. The stock moved within a tight range shortly after the announcement, suggesting the market was still digesting the bottom-line figure against broader expectations. Several analysts noted that while the EPS exceeded consensus estimates, the lack of accompanying revenue data left some uncertainty about top-line momentum. A few firms reiterated their neutral stance, emphasizing that the company’s performance in the life sciences and diagnostics segments would need to demonstrate sustained growth in the coming quarters to justify further upside. From a technical perspective, the stock hovered near recent support levels, with trading volume roughly in line with its average over the past month—indicating that no major shift in near-term sentiment had yet occurred. Some market participants have speculated that a clearer view of revenue trends and forward guidance in upcoming updates could provide a stronger catalyst for price movement. Overall, the initial reaction reflects a cautious optimism: the EPS beat may support the stock’s valuation floor, but broader macro concerns and sector rotation could limit rapid appreciation. Investors may continue watching analyst revisions and peer performance for additional cues on Revvity’s trajectory.
